Significant differences between fish oil and beef Stroganoff
- Beef Stroganoff is richer than fish oil in folate, vitamin A, selenium, copper, iron, vitamin B12, and zinc.
- Fish oil covers your daily cholesterol needs 248% more than beef Stroganoff.
- Fish oil has 9 times more saturated fat than beef Stroganoff. Fish oil has 21.29g of saturated fat, while beef Stroganoff has 2.324g.
- Beef Stroganoff is lower in cholesterol.
- Beef Stroganoff has a higher glycemic index (53) than fish oil (0).
Specific food types used in this comparison are Fish oil, herring and Soup, beef stroganoff, canned, chunky style, ready-to-serve.
